What Is Metal Roofing?

Metal roofing is a durable and long-lasting roofing material made from metals such as steel, aluminum, or copper. Known for its resistance to harsh weather conditions, metal roofing provides excellent protection against rain, wind, and fire. It also offers energy efficiency by reflecting sunlight, helping to lower cooling costs. 

Metal roofs are lightweight, easy to install, and available in various styles to complement different architectural designs. Additionally, they demand minimal maintenance and can last 40-70 years, making them a cost-effective roofing option.

Different Types of Metal Roofing

There are several different types of metal roofing that offer a variety of aesthetic and practical benefits. Metal roofs are known for their durability, energy efficiency, and versatility, making them an increasingly popular choice for homeowners. Here’s a breakdown of each type.

1. Corrugated Metal

Corrugated metal roofs feature a distinctive zigzag pattern, often seen in rural areas with an old-fashioned charm. These roofs are lightweight and quick to install, making them an affordable option. However, the ridges in the design can collect debris, necessitating regular visual inspections. While easy to maintain, corrugated metal provides excellent protection against harsh weather. Homeowners appreciate its rustic aesthetic and durability, though it may require more frequent maintenance to clear away leaves, branches, or other materials.

2. Standing Seam Metal

Standing seam metal roofs are made of long vertical panels connected at seams with hidden fasteners, creating a sleek, modern look. The raised seams help snow slide off easily, making this roofing ideal for regions with heavy snowfall. These roofs are highly durable and resistant to leaks, thanks to the concealed fasteners. The clean lines and minimal maintenance requirements make standing seam metal roofs a popular choice for both residential and commercial buildings, offering excellent long-term performance and a streamlined appearance.

3. Stone-Coated Metal (Galvanized Steel)

Stone-coated metal roofs blend the strength of metal with the look of traditional shingles, shakes, or tiles. Available in various colors, this type of roofing offers homeowners flexibility in design while providing superior durability and fire resistance. The stone coating adds a layer of protection against weather and impact, making it a reliable choice for long-term use. In addition, this material can help lower insurance premiums due to its resilience, offering a great balance between aesthetics and performance.

4. Metal Shingles

Metal shingles replicate the appearance of traditional shingles, like asphalt or wood, but offer the durability of metal. With a three-dimensional texture, metal shingles provide a classic look while resisting common roofing issues such as mildew or decay. Homeowners appreciate that metal shingles require less maintenance compared to organic roofing materials. They are ideal for those who want the charm of shingles with added longevity, providing strong weather protection and lasting much longer than typical shingle options.

5. Metal Tiles

Metal roofing tiles mimic the appearance of ceramic or clay tiles while offering the strength and longevity of metal. These tiles come in various textures and patterns, adding artistic flair to your roof. The design of metal tiles makes them less prone to visible imperfections, such as oil canning. Homeowners looking for a distinctive and durable option that enhances their home’s curb appeal will find metal tiles a practical and aesthetically pleasing solution. Their resilience ensures long-lasting performance without the fragility of traditional tiles.

6. Metal Slate

Metal slate roofs are designed to imitate the appearance of natural stone slate, offering a textured, elegant look with overlapping panels. These roofs are available in a variety of colors and provide excellent protection against harsh weather conditions. Unlike traditional slate, metal slate is lightweight and easier to install. However, if damage occurs, finding exact matching pieces can be challenging. Homeowners who prefer the timeless beauty of slate without the weight and high cost often choose metal slate for its combination of style and practicality.

What is the most affordable type of metal roofing?

Corrugated metal roofing is typically the most affordable types of metal roofing. Its lightweight structure and simple installation process make it a cost-effective option. Despite its lower price, corrugated metal offers solid protection against weather elements, although it may require more frequent maintenance compared to other metal roofing types due to its ridged design.

How does metal roofing impact energy efficiency?

Metal roofing reflects solar heat, reducing cooling costs by up to 25% in hot climates. Its reflective properties help maintain indoor temperatures, especially when combined with insulation. Energy-efficient coatings, such as cool roof paint, can further enhance these benefits, making metal roofing an eco-friendly choice that lowers overall energy consumption.

Which types of metal roofing offers the most modern look?

Standing seam metal roofing is the type of metal roofing that offers the most modern and sleek appearance. Its long, vertical panels and hidden fasteners create clean lines, giving homes or commercial buildings a contemporary look. This roofing type is popular for its streamlined design, durability, and energy efficiency, making it ideal for modern architecture.
